Derivatives of cyclotetrazenoborane. Part IV. Mass spectra of substituted cyclotetrazenoboranes
Abstract
The mass spectra of a series of 2,5-disubstituted cyclotetrazenoboranes have been studied. The compounds Me2N4BH, Et2N4BH Me(Ph)N4BH, and Ph2N4BH all give strong molecular ion peaks, and major fragmentations due to loss of N2 or N2+ H· confirm that the substituents are in the 2 and 5 positions. Other major fragmentations include cleavage of ethyl or phenyl substituents, and loss of HCN from a number of the daughter ions.
